I’m going to be the poop in the punchbowl here-but yes, we are going to need to go to all year school, the sooner the better.

The Gnomestead has hosted some exchange students in the past. The kids, from Japan, Korea and Germany, all attended school year round and 4 out of 5 were light years ahead of their grade peers. Why we as a industrial country still cling stupidly to an agrarian school schedule speaks of an inertia we really can’t continue to follow.

Stop worrying about the indoctrination aspect and start worrying more about the indisputable facts regarding the rankings of American students. There are a lot of problems with the school system, this is only one of them, but it would be a start.

Sarcasm aside, I lived in Germany for four years, and the kids were a wreck. Back then, 6-8 YO schoolkids were given a battery of tests to decide if they would go to college, or to trade school. These kids were getting ulcers over the stress put on them by parents.

Like other posters have aptly stated, focus on quality class time, instead of quantity.
